Selecting the Right Amount of Propellant
Proper selection of clean-burning gunpowder and its load is absolutely vital for safe and accurate reloading. Never, ever deviate from published tables provided by reputable companies like Hodgdon, Alliant, or Accurate. Elements influencing the optimal charge include the bullet weight, case construction, and the specific firearm being used. Using an incorrect charge can lead to hazardous pressure increases, potentially resulting in injury to your firearm or, even worse, personal damage. Always double-check your amounts and consult multiple references before commencing any reloading process.
